This commit is contained in:
2024-10-29 14:04:59 +08:00
commit 48bf3e6f33
2839 changed files with 762707 additions and 0 deletions

589
app/th/view/product/detai1l.phtml Executable file
View File

@@ -0,0 +1,589 @@
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
{include file="include/head-product" /}
<script type="text/javascript">
var navID = "1";
</script>
</head>
<body>
<!--top-->
{include file="include/top-product" /}
<!--top End-->
<script type="text/javascript" src="__PUBLIC__/webth/scripts/large.js"></script>
<div class="indexbox4 cpmbox">
<div class="swt-Container-1200">
<div class="product_address"><a href="/us/index">Home</a>
<span class="icon-arrow arrow_address"></span>
<?php if($pid==''){?>
<a href="<?php echo url_rewrite('us/product', ['id' => $cid['id']]); ?>"><?php echo $cid['name'];?></a>
<?php }else{?>
<a href="<?php echo url_rewrite('us/product', ['id' => $pid['id']]); ?>"><?php echo $pid['name'];?></a>
<?php }?>
<span class="icon-arrow arrow_address"></span>
<a href="<?php echo url_rewrite('us/productsub', ['id' => $detail['cid']]); ?>"><?php echo $category['name'];?></a>
</div>
<!-- 产品 s -->
<div class="cp outBox">
<div class="cpfl">
<?php
$color = '/uploads/product/'.$color.'.jpg';
$proimages = [];
$images = [];
if ($product_images):
foreach ($product_images as $imgrow) {
$proimages[$imgrow['image_color']][] = $imgrow['image_url'];
}
if (isset($proimages[$color])) {
$images = $proimages[$color];
} else {
$images = $proimages[$product_images[0]['image_color']];
}
?>
<!--preview start-->
<div class="preview">
<div class="smallImg">
<div class="scrollbutton smallImgUp disabled"></div>
<div id="imageMenu">
<ul>
<?php
$firstimage = '';
foreach ($images as $k => $img):
?>
<li<?php if ($k == 0):$firstimage = $images[0]; ?> id="onlickImg"<?php endif; ?>><img src="<?php echo getImage($img); ?>"></li>
<?php endforeach; ?>
</ul>
</div>
<div class="scrollbutton smallImgDown"></div>
</div><!--smallImg end-->
<div id="vertical" class="bigImg">
<img src="<?php echo getImage($firstimage); ?>" id="midimg" />
</div><!--bigImg end-->
</div>
<!--preview end-->
<!-- phone s-->
<div class="swiper-container banners">
<div class="swiper-wrapper">
<?php foreach ($images as $img): ?>
<div class="swiper-slide"><a href="javascript:void(0);"><img src="<?php echo getImage($img); ?>"></a></div>
<?php endforeach; ?>
</div>
<!-- Add Pagination -->
<div class="swiper-pagination bandot"></div>
</div>
<script type="text/javascript">
var swiper = new Swiper('.banners', {
loop: true,
autoplay: true,
pagination: {el: '.bandot', },
});
$(function() {
$(".plbtn").click(function() {
$(".play").show();
var video = document.getElementById("pvideo");
video.play();
});
$(".pcha").click(function() {
var video = document.getElementById("pvideo");
video.pause();
$(".play").hide();
});
});
</script>
<!-- phone e -->
<?php endif; ?>
<!-- 视频播放 s -->
<?php if($detail['videopath']==""){ ?><?php } else{ ?>
<div class="play play1">
<a href="javascript:;" class="pcha"><img src="__PUBLIC__/web/images/images/cha1.png"></a>
<div class="moimg"><video id="pvideo" width="100%" height="auto" controls poster="<?php echo getImage($detail['picture']); ?>">
<source src="<?php echo $detail['videopath']; ?>">
您的浏览器不支持 video 标签。
Your browser does not support HTML5 video.
</video></div>
</div>
<div class="plbtn" ><a href="javascript:;"><img src="__PUBLIC__/web/images/images/play.png"></a></div>
<?php }?>
<!-- 视频播放 e -->
</div>
<div class="cprh">
<div class="cpcon">
<p class="ctit1"><?php echo $detail['name']; ?></p>
<p class="ctit2"><?php echo $detail['shortname']; ?></p>
</div>
<ul class="cpul">
<?php
$desc = str_replace("\r\n", "\n", $detail['description']);
$descarr = explode("\n", $desc);
foreach ($descarr as $l):
?>
<li><i></i><?php echo $l; ?></li>
<?php endforeach; ?>
</ul>
<?php if ($proimages): ?>
<div class="hd">
<ul>
<?php foreach ($proimages as $c => $imgclrs): $b=trim(strrchr($c, '/'),'/');$b=substr($b,0,strpos($b, '.'));?>
<li class="img-responsive" <?php if ($c == $color): ?> class="on"<?php endif; ?>>
<?php if($c==''){ ?>
<?php } else{?>
<a <?php echo 'style="background: url(__PUBLIC__/web/images/' . $c . '.png);" href="' . url_rewrite('us/productdetail', ['id' => $detail['id'], 'color' => $b]) . '"'; ?>><img src="<?php echo $c;?>" alt="" style="width:18px; height: 18px; border-radius: 9px; margin:3px;"></a>
<?php }?>
</li>
<?php endforeach; ?>
</ul>
<?php if($c==''){ ?>
<?php } else{?>
<span>颜色</span>
<?php }?>
</div>
<?php endif; ?>
<div class="buy">
<a href="<?php echo $detail['url_tm']; ?>" target="_blank">购买天猫</a>
<a href="<?php echo $detail['url_jd']; ?>" target="_blank">购买京东</a>
</div>
</div>
<div class="clear"></div>
</div>
<!-- 产品 e -->
</div>
</div>
<div class="warp">
<div class="warpa">
<!-- 锚链接 s
<ul class="w1440 cpa">
<li><a href="#link1">亮点</a></li>
<li><a href="#link2">相关</a></li>
<li><a href="#link3">评论</a></li>
<li><a href="#link4">规格</a></li>
<li><a href="#link5">下载</a></li>
<li><a href="#link6">常见问题</a></li>
<div class="clear"></div>
</ul>
<!-- 锚链接 e -->
</div>
<!-- 亮点 s-->
<div class="warp1 proTfg">
<div class="swt-Container-1200">
<div class="light">
<!--<div class="lgtit" id="link1">亮点</div>
<div class="lgimg"><img src="<?php /*echo getImage($detail['ld_picture']); */?>"></div>
<div class="lgfl"><img src="<?php /*echo getImage($detail['ld_md_picture']); */?>"></div>
<div class="lgrh">
<p class="lgtext"><?php /*echo $detail['ld_md_title']; */?></p>
<p><?php /*echo $detail['ld_md_description']; */?></p>
<?php
/* if ($detail['ld_md_content']) {
$ld_md_contents = unserialize($detail['ld_md_content']);
if ($ld_md_contents) {
*/?>
<ul class="lgul">
<?php /*foreach ($ld_md_contents as $ld_md_content): */?>
<li><i></i><?php /*echo $ld_md_content; */?></li>
<?php /*endforeach; */?>
</ul>
<?php
/* }
}
*/?>
</div>
<div class="clear"></div>
<ul class="cplist">
<li>
<img src="<?php /*echo getImage($detail['ld_left_picture']); */?>">
<p class="lg1"><?php /*echo $detail['ld_left_title']; */?></p>
<p class="lg2"><?php /*echo $detail['ld_left_description']; */?></p>
</li>
<li>
<img src="<?php /*echo getImage($detail['ld_right_picture']); */?>">
<p class="lg1"><?php /*echo $detail['ld_right_title']; */?></p>
<p class="lg2"><?php /*echo $detail['ld_right_description']; */?></p>
</li>
<div class="clear"></div>
</ul>-->
<?php
if ($detail['product_desc']) {
$detail_descs = unserialize($detail['product_desc']);
if ($detail_descs) {
?>
<ul class="msul">
<div class="mstit">产品描述</div>
<?php foreach ($detail_descs as $detail_desc): ?>
<li>
<p class="ms1"><?php echo $detail_desc['desc_title']; ?></p>
<p class="ms2"><?php echo $detail_desc['desc_desc']; ?></p>
</li>
<?php endforeach; ?>
</ul>
<?php
}
}
?>
</div>
<!-- 亮点 e-->
</div>
</div>
<!-- 亮点 e-->
<!-- 关联产品 s <?php //if ($product_relateds)print_r($product_relateds); ?>-->
<div class="warp2 proTfg">
<div class="swt-Container-1200">
<div class="gltit" id="link2">关联产品</div>
<?php if ($product_relateds): ?>
<div class="cpBox">
<div class="owl-carousel">
<?php foreach ($product_relateds as $product): ?>
<div class="item wow">
<?php $img =getProductReated($product['id']);?>
<a href="<?php echo url_rewrite('us/productdetail', ['id' => $product['id']]); ?>">
<div class="glimg img-responsive"><img src="<?php if (isset($img[0]['image_url'])) {echo $img[0]['image_url'];} ; ?>"></div>
<div class="gltext">
<p class="gl1"><?php echo $product['name']; ?></p>
<!-- <p class="gl2">--><?php //echo $product['shortname']; ?><!--</p>-->
</div>
<div class="clear"></div>
</a>
</div>
<?php endforeach; ?>
</div>
<script>
var owl = $(".cpBox .owl-carousel");
owl.owlCarousel({
autoplay: true,
navigationText: ["", ""],
responsive: {
0: {
items: 1,
margin: 0
},
420: {
items: 2,
margin: 0,
smartSpeed: 80,
dots: false
},
640: {
items: 3,
margin: 0,
smartSpeed: 80,
dots: false
},
998: {
items: 4,
margin: 0,
smartSpeed: 80,
dots: false
},
},
})
</script>
</div>
<?php endif; ?>
</div>
</div>
<!-- 关联产品 e -->
<!-- 评论 s
<div class="nybox proTfg">
<div class="w1440">
<div class="pltitle">
<p class="pltit" id="link3">评论</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
</p>
<p class="pltit1">128条评论</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<div class="plcon">
<p class="py1">标题ORICO L12000 Scharge聚合物移动电源</p>
<p class="plimg">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x1.png">
<img src="__PUBLIC__/web/images/x2.png">
<span>4</span>
</p>
<p class="py2">2018-08-28</p>
<p class="py3">评价内容12000mAh移动电源 LCD屏高精度显示电量 A+级聚合物安全电芯 智能快充</p>
</div>
<!-- 分页 s
<div class="Pages" style="margin-top:20px;">
<span class="p_page">
<a href="javascript:void(0);" class="a_prev"></a>
<em class="num">
<a href="#" class="a_cur">1</a>
<a href="#">2</a>
<a href="#">3</a>
<a href="#">4</a>
<a href="#">5</a>
<span>...</span>
<a href="#">126</a>
</em>
<a href="javascript:void(0);" class="a_next"></a>
</span>
</div>
<!-- 分页 e
</div>
</div>
<!-- 评论 e -->
<!-- 规格参数 s -->
<div class="nybox proTfg">
<div class="swt-Container-1200">
<?php
if ($detail['product_view']) {
$detail_views = unserialize($detail['product_view']);
if ($detail_views) {
?>
<ul class="msul">
<p class="gltit" id="link4"> 规格参数</p>
<?php foreach ($detail_views as $detail_view): ?>
<li>
<div class="ms3"><?php echo $detail_view['desc_title']; ?></div>
<div class="ms4"><?php echo $detail_view['desc_desc']; ?></div>
</li>
<?php endforeach; ?>
</ul>
<?php
}
}
?>
</div>
</div>
<!-- 规格参数 e -->
<!-- 相关下载 s -->
<?php if(!$product_dls){?>
<?php }else{ ?>
<div class="nybox proTfg">
<div class="swt-Container-1200">
<div class="sptit" id="link5">相关下载</div>
<?php
if ($product_dls):
$selectTypeArr = config("product_dltype");
$prodls = [];
foreach ($product_dls as $dlrow) {
$prodls[$dlrow['dl_type']][] = $dlrow;
}
?>
<?php foreach ($prodls as $type => $dlclrs): ?>
<div class="xz">
<p class="xztit"><?php echo isset($selectTypeArr[$type]) ? $selectTypeArr[$type] : ''; ?></p>
<?php foreach ($dlclrs as $dl): ?>
<p class="xz1"><a href="<?php echo url('us/download/prodownload', ['id' => $dl['id']]); ?>"><i></i><?php echo $dl['dl_name']; ?></a></p>
<?php endforeach; ?>
</div>
<?php endforeach; ?>
<?php endif; ?>
</div>
</div>
<?php }?>
<!-- 相关下载 e -->
<?php if ($product_questions): ?>
<!-- 常见问题 s -->
<div class="nybox proTfg">
<div class="swt-Container-1200">
<div class="sptit" id="link6">常见问题</div>
<?php foreach ($product_questions as $k => $question): ?>
<div class="ans" <?php if (!$k): ?>style="display:block;"<?php endif; ?>>
<div class="antit">
<i></i><?php echo $question['name']; ?>
</div>
<div class="anbox">
<p><?php echo $question['description']; ?></p>
</div>
</div>
<?php endforeach; ?>
</div>
</div>
<!-- 常见问题 e -->
<?php endif; ?>
<script type="text/javascript">
$(function() {
var $category = $(".ans .anbox");
$category.hide();
$(".ans .antit").click(function() {
if ($(this).next(".anbox").is(":visible")) {
$(this).removeClass('on').next().slideUp(800);
$(this).parent('.ans').removeClass('on');
$(this).children("i").removeClass("ons")
} else {
$category.hide();
$(".ans .antit").removeClass('on');
$(this).children("i").addClass("ons")
$(this).addClass('on').next().slideDown(800);
$(this).parent('.ans').addClass('on');
}
});
});
$(function() {
$('a[href*=#],area[href*=#]').click(function() {
console.log(this.pathname)
if (location.pathname.replace(/^\//, '') == this.pathname.replace(/^\//, '') && location.hostname == this.hostname) {
var $target = $(this.hash);
$target = $target.length && $target || $('[name=' + this.hash.slice(1) + ']');
if ($target.length) {
var targetOffset = $target.offset().top - 50;
$('html,body').animate({
scrollTop: targetOffset
}, 800);
return false; //页面锚点跳转动画 后面的800是锚点跳转的时间 800ms
}
}
});
})
$(document).ready(function() {
//获取div-one距离顶部的距离
var navtop = $(".warpa").offset().top;
$(document).scroll(function() {
//获取滚动条滚动的高度
var scroltop = $(document).scrollTop();
if (scroltop > navtop) {
$(".warpa").css({
"position": "fixed",
"top": "0px",
"left": "0px",
"right": "0px",
"z-index": "999"
})
} else {
$(".warpa").css({
"position": "",
"top": "",
"left": "",
"right": "",
"z-index": ""
})
}
})
})
$("input").click(function() {
$(this).siblings("div").children("span").addClass("active");
$(this).parents("div").siblings("div").find("span").removeClass("active");
});
$(function() {
$(window).scroll(function() {
var arr = []
$.each($(".proTfg"), function(k, v) {
arr[k] = $(this).offset().top + $(this).height();
})
$.each(arr, function(k, v) {
if (($(window).scrollTop() + $(".cpa li").eq(k - 1).height() + 10) < v) {
if (!$(".cpa li").eq(k).hasClass("current")) {
$(".cpa li").eq(k).attr("class", "current").siblings().removeClass();
}
return false;
}
})
})
})
</script>
</div>
<div class="enlarge-img" style="display: none;">
<div class="scrollbutton_01 smallImgUp disabled"></div>
<img src="<?php echo getImage($firstimage); ?>">
<div class="scrollbutton_01 smallImgDown"></div>
<div class="close"><span class="icon-close"></div>
</div>
<script>
/*图片放大效果*/
$(".bigImg").click(function(){
$(".enlarge-img").show();
});
$(".enlarge-img .close").click(function(){
$(".enlarge-img").hide();
});
</script>
<!-- bottom s -->
{include file="include/bottom" /}
<!-- bottom e -->
</body>
</html>